前端开发者学堂 - fedev.cn

    SASS基础教程——SASS基本语法与特性

    前一段时间,一直在聊SASS的环境、安装、调试以及转译等相关问题。但一直未真正的切入SASS是如何使用的。我在想,更多的同学其关注点还是如何使用SASS?如何在项目中运用SASS?那么从这篇文章开始,我们一起来走进SASS。

    当你想真正走入SASS的时候,个人建议您能按照前面几篇文章,在你的电脑中构建好SASS的环境,包括如何安装环境、安装SASS、调试SASS以及编译SASS。或许正因为前期有这么多事情要做,很多同学不敢轻意的踏入,其实没有大家想得那么复杂,不管是在Window下还是在Mac OS X下,这些都是非常简单的。

    发布于

    精彩网格式网页设计赏析

    现在大量网页设计基于网格布局。虽说人们通常注意不到它,但杂乱无章的布局时代确实已经过去了,现在是整齐结构化的天下。无论从理论、美学和整齐来说,这样的布局都很好平衡。网格结构是所有现代网站的基础,它总能给最终用户完美无暇的设计。

    尽管通常网格设计仅仅是在规定的间隔下用没有任何多余修饰的水平线和垂直线的交叉,但很多设计师们也会用一些明显突出的几何图形来修饰网格。通常我们会在展示类、博客和新闻相关的网站看到清晰的网格,但有时也有一些个人网站或其他创意网站通过巧妙的处理网格吸引用户目光。

    发布于

    Hold住CSS布局新属性

    新css属性为我们提供了更加便捷的网页布局方式。来自微软的thomas lewis将带你认识去Grid Alignment,Flexibox Box以及Multi-column Layout这三大领域。这篇文章最早出现在 the April 2012 issue (226)这期的.net杂志上-这杂志是面向网页设计者以及开发者,全球销量最高的杂志。按照以往来说,用CSS来布局看起来总是一样非常繁杂的工作。然而,随着一个个新标准的推出,网页设计者已经能够实现非常轻松地进行布局工作了。

    主流的浏览器,在W3C的推动下,已经开始实现多种新型的布局方式,而且我们现在已经可以开始使用了。举个例子,W3C开始把CSS3 Multicolumn Layout Module考虑进来。这就意味着W3C非常愿意看到浏览器在将来能够对上面的模块实现出来。

    SASS调试

    大家都知道几大主流浏览器对CSS的调试都非常方便,特别是通过Firebug这样的浏览器插件,更是让大家爱得没法说了。那么我们玩SASS能不能像玩CSS一样,通过浏览器的开发者工具,直接调试SASS呢?

    带着这样的问题,我开始在互联网上寻找这样的答案。值得庆幸的是在net tuts+上看到Umar Hansa的一篇教程——《Developing With Sass and Chrome DevTools》。

    SASS编译

    SASS的出现让CSS变得更加有意思。至于SASS是什么?就不在做更多的阐述,因为她并不是一个新鲜的产物,现在在互联网上可谓是铺天盖地。如果你实在想知道SASS是什么?那你只要简单得知道他是CSS预处理器语言的一种。

    SASS在CSS的基础上做了一些扩展,使用SASS你可以使用一些简单的编程思想进来编写CSS。比如,SASS中可以定义变量、混合、嵌套以及函数等功能。只不过SASS不像CSS,可以直接运用到项目中,如果你需要将样式运用到项目中,有一个步骤是必须经过的——SASS转译成CSS。

    发布于

    “HTML5守望者暨开发者日”HIGH爽来袭!

    中国最有影响力的技术社区HTML5梦工厂将于2013年8月10日-11日在北京举行2013HTML5峰会暨开发者日。秉承“共享、共赢、共行动”的活动理念,立足HTML5的行业发展,致力于为互联网开发者搭建更加便捷、开放的沟通平台;

    “HTML5守望者暨开发者日”HIGH爽来袭!